Summary
On 1 July 1967 at about 14:20 local time, a Beechcraft D18S registered N35X was involved in an accident during the landing phase of flight near Goshen, Indiana, United States. 2 people were on board and one had minor injuries. The aircraft was destroyed. No probable cause statement is available for this record.
